Thinking about a Schengen Visa for UK and France? Essential Information
For UK residents travelling to France or any other Schengen region, understanding the visa requirements is crucial. A Schengen Visa allows you to explore multiple countries within the {Schengen zone for a specific period.
To apply, you'll need to submit your application to the French mission in the UK. Be prepared to provide documentation such as your copyright, travel itinerary, proof of accommodation and financial support.
- Keep in mind visa processing times can vary, so it's best to apply early your planned trip.
- The Schengen Visa allows for a considerable stay of up to 90 days within any 180-day period.
- Verify you understand the specific requirements for your travel purpose, such as tourism, business or study.
Exploring Schengen Visa Requirements
Planning a trip to Europe? The Schengen Area, encompassing many European countries, is renowned for its seamless travel. To visit this vibrant region, you'll need a Schengen visa, which grants you entry to these countries for a specified period.
Understanding the Schengen visa requirements is essential to ensure a hassle-free travel experience. These requirements can vary depending on your nationality and the purpose of your visit.
Here's a broad overview of key Schengen visa considerations:
* **Your Nationality:** Citizens of certain countries enjoy visa-free for short-term stays within the Schengen Area. However, many states require a Schengen visa nonetheless of their objective.
* **Purpose of Visit:** Whether you're traveling for vacation, business, studies, or medical reasons, each category may have specific visa requirements. Submit relevant documentation to support your assertion.
* **copyright Process:** The application process typically involves completing a copyright form, providing supporting evidence, and attending an interview at the Mission of the Schengen country you intend to visit first.
* **Financial Requirements:** You'll need to demonstrate that you have sufficient funds to cover your expenses during your stay.
* **Travel Insurance:** Obtaining comprehensive travel insurance that complies with Schengen visa requirements is required.
Remember, it's always best to check the official website of the relevant Embassy or Consulate for the most recent information and specific requirements.
